Schematic representation of the investigated field with a z-dependent degree of entanglement. (a) Concept, (b) phase change of the radial/azimuthal beam (top/bottom) relative to the initial phase, (c) absolute value of the relative phase difference between the radial and azimuthal beam, (d) change in polarization upon intensity (top) with the corresponding degree of entanglement E (bottom) for superimposed counter-propagating radial and azimuthal vector beams, all depending on the propagation distance z (kzz∈[0,π]). Further, b and c include the respective polarization distributions per distance.
